LIST OF WORK PERFORMED:
Upgraded Panel Circuit Breaker Layout
- Added all new 7277-2 Circuit Breakers for every circuit besides the 50 AMP ALT breaker
- Added breaker for USB and MAP Lights
- All wiring used was MIL-W-22759/16 wire which complies with current military and anticipated future FAA requirements. Wire size was in accordance with breaker size
- Replaced five standard fuses with 7277-2 Circuit breakers. The circuits were for the AI (AV30), Radio, Beacon, NAV Lights and Landing/Taxi Lights
- Replaced stock CA-2 breaker with new breaker
- New Breaker Panel is an Owner Produced Part
- New Circuit Breaker and Switch Wiring Diagram Completed

Seat Frames and Seat Upholstery
- Installed Cessna 170B front seat frames that were refurbished by Mario at AircraftSeatFrames.com
- Fabricated New Rear support bar for rear bench seat.
o Owner Produced Part
- Installed new Seat Foam and Upholstery by SportAircraftSeats.com
o Complies with FAR 25-853 12 Second Burn Test
- Weight reduction of 18lbs for the bench seat and combined 16lbs for the Pilot/Co-Pilot seat. 34lbs reduction in total due to removal of seat springs, original covering and foam and then the secondary foam and coverings. After removal of these coverings was finally able to inspect the seat frames to determine they were tweaked and needed to be fully rebuilt. Upgraded to C170B frames which were more robust...and then had them made even more robust

Installed new Vinyl Flooring With ¼ Soundproofing from SCS Interiors
- Complies with FAR 25-853 12 Second Burn Test
- Added 6lbs of weight in comparison to stock carpeting. Well worth it for the gain in soundproofing, ease of cleaning the vinyl, as well as no more dirt buildup in the carpet as was found in the carpet that was installed at purchase
Installed Uavionix SkySensor to Right Wingtip
- FAA/PMA Approved
Installed new shielded wire from CB/Switch Panel to Wingtip Uavionix SkyBeacon and SkySensor
- Shielded 20GA 3 CON WHITE WIRE “ M27500-20TG3T14 to the right side Uavionix SkySensor
- Shielded 20GA 2 CON WHITE WIRE M27500-20TG2T14 to the left Uavionix SkyBeacon.
Separated Taxi and Landing Lights so they are on their own dedicated switch
- Used existing wire from Left Side SkyBeacon, which was replaced using shielded wire (above) and connected to Taxi Light and Taxi Light Switch to separate their functionality
